KUAC’s 2025 Poster is “Confluence: Yukon and Tatonduk” by John Jodwalis
John Jodwalis creates art inspired by the wild places he loves to explore, reflecting his passion for the outdoor life. He and his wife, Lisa, explore winter trails by dog team and paddle wild Alaskan rivers by canoe or kayak during the summers — scenes reflected in his bold, colorful landscapes of the Interior.
